首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

您如何将站点从Prototype切换到jQuery

您好!您提到的“Prototype”和“jQuery”是两个流行的JavaScript库,它们都可以帮助您更轻松地构建动态的、响应式的网站。这里是一个简要的比较,以帮助您了解它们之间的区别,以便您可以选择最适合您的项目的库。

Prototype 是一个基于JavaScript的库,它提供了许多实用的功能,如DOM操作、事件处理、Ajax集成等。它的优势在于它的简洁性和易用性,使得开发人员能够快速上手并开始构建项目。它广泛应用于许多网站和Web应用程序中。

jQuery 是另一个流行的JavaScript库,它也提供了许多实用的功能,如DOM操作、事件处理、动画、Ajax集成等。与Prototype相比,jQuery的语法更加简洁,使得代码更易于编写和阅读。它还具有广泛的社区支持和大量的插件,使开发人员能够轻松地扩展其功能。

要将站点从Prototype切换到jQuery,您需要执行以下步骤:

  1. 首先,在您的HTML文件中,删除对Prototype库的引用。
  2. 然后,在HTML文件中添加对jQuery库的引用。您可以从jQuery官方网站下载jQuery库,或者使用CDN(内容分发网络)服务。
  3. 接下来,您需要修改您的JavaScript代码,以使用jQuery替换Prototype。这可能需要一些时间和努力,因为两者的语法和API有所不同。
  4. 最后,测试您的站点以确保一切正常运行。

我们推荐使用腾讯云的对象存储CDN服务来托管您的静态资源,如JavaScript库和CSS文件。这些服务可以提供高可靠性、高性能和低延迟的访问,使您的站点加载速度更快。您可以在以下链接中了解有关腾讯云对象存储和CDN服务的更多信息:

希望这个答案对您有所帮助!如果您有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

comment.js:一个纯JS实现的静态站点评论系统

最致命的问题是我不小心把我的站点绑定到了另一个网易账户,而不是我常用的微博账户。这样的话,我每次回贴就得退登到微博账户,要管理贴子的时候又得回管理员账户,非常不方便。...今天把A换成B,难以保证日后B也关闭了,被逼着又换到C,实在是懒得折腾下去啊。于是,我放弃了换用类似的评论系统的念头。 之后我找到了 isso 项目,它是一个 Python 实现的开源评论服务。...除了 Github issue 之外,comment.js 也支持使用 OSChina issue 作为后端[1],即使 Github 被墙,也能通过修改参数迅速切换到其他备选站点,比起说关闭就关闭的评论服务可靠多了...之后我想在 NodeJS 中加入 jQuery,用 jQuery 来操纵 DOM ,而不再依赖 renderer 。但这个方案似乎也不可行。...所以最终我改成了纯 JS 的方案,把请求的方式也 request-promise 改成了 AJAX ,然后在模板文件中直接跑 JS ,让 JS 完成请求,此时的 DOM 是已创建的,可以使用 jQuery

2.5K40

Jquery 使用技巧总结

jquery技巧总结 一、简介 1.1、概述 随着WEB2.0及ajax思想在互联网上的快速发展传播,陆续出现了一些优秀的Js框架,其中比较著名的有Prototype、YUI、jQuery、mootools...jQuery是继prototype之后的又一个优秀的Javascript框架。它是由 John Resig 于 2006 年初创建的,它有助于简化 JavaScript™ 以及Ajax 编程。...有人使用这样的一比喻来比较prototypejQueryprototype就像Java,而jQuery就像ruby....jQuery的设计会改变你写JavaScript代码的方式,降低你学习使用JS操作网页的复杂度,提高网页JS开发效率,无论对于js初学者还是资深专家,jQuery都将是的首选。...官方站点:http://jquery.com/ 中文站点:http://jquery.org.cn/ 1.2、目的 通过学习本文档,能够对jQuery有一个简单的认识了解,清楚JQuery与其他JS

2.8K20

JS的面试题(一)

,向上一级对象中查找,存在则获取,不存在则继续向上查找,最终到Ojbect.prototype,不存在则为undefined 8.解释一下原型链 自身开始,沿着__proto__指向,一直到Object.prototype...Person.prototype=Object.create(Person.prototype) 返回一个对象的__proto__指向,指向参数 var xy=Object.create({a:1,b:...jQuery.noConflict() jQuery 使用 noConflict 方法来放弃 调用时的命名,之后由 jQuery 代替 进行编写 54、如何用jQuery获取元素在文档中的位置?...index= (this).index() 所有同辈元素中的索引 index= (“li:even”).index($(this)) 在匹配选择器的元素中的索引 58、如何将对象转成json字符串?...如何将json字符串转成json对象 JSON.stringify(jsonObj) JSON.parse( jsonStr ) 59、$.extend的作用是什么?

8310

掌握 Spring IoC 容器与 Bean 作用域:详解 singleton 与 prototype 的使用与配置

3 scope 此属性指定特定 bean 定义创建的对象的范围...已经看到了如何将基于 XML 的配置元数据提供给容器,但让我们看一下包含不同 bean 定义的 XML 配置文件的另一个示例,包括延迟初始化、初始化方法和销毁方法。 <?...例如,要强制 Spring 每次需要时生成新的 bean 实例,应该将 bean 的作用域属性声明为 prototype。...如果的应用程序一正常,它将打印以下消息: Your Message : I'm object A Your Message : I'm object A 原型作用域(prototype) 如果将作用域设置为...如果的应用程序一正常,它将打印以下消息: Your Message : I'm object A Your Message : I'm object A

24100

1.框架安装与介绍

Yii提供了今日Web 2.0应用开发所需要的几乎一功能。Yii是最有效率的PHP框架之一。Yii是创始人薛强的心血结晶,于2008年1月1日开始开发。... MVC,DAO/ActiveRecord,widgets,caching,等级式RBAC,Web服务,到主题化,I18N和L10N,Yii提供了今日Web 2.0应用开发所需要的几乎一功能。...特点 (1)快速 Yii 只加载需要的功能。它具有强大的缓存支持。它明确的设计能与 AJAX 一起高效率的工作。 (2)安全 Yii 的标准是安全的。...与jQuery整合:作为最流行的JavaScript框架之一,jQuery可以编写高效而灵活的JavaScript接口。 表单输入和验证:YII使得收集表单输入非常容易和安全。...这些措施包括跨站点脚本(XSS)预防,跨站点请求伪造(CSRF)预防,Cookie篡改预防等。 符合XHTML:Yii的组件和命令行工具生成的代码符合XHTML标准。

1.3K120

JQuery的安装与下载教程

您可以使用以下方法: jquery.com 下载 jQuery CDN 中载入 jQuery, 如从 Google 中加载 jQuery ---- 下载 jQuery 有两个版本的 jQuery...如果你的站点用户是国内的,建议使用百度、又拍云、新浪等国内CDN地址,如果你站点用户是国外的可以使用谷歌和微软。 注:本站实例均采用菜鸟教程 CDN 库。...> 使用 Staticfile CDN、百度、又拍云、新浪、谷歌或微软的 jQuery,有一个很大的优势: 许多用户在访问其他站点时,已经百度、又拍云、新浪、谷歌或微软加载过 jQuery...所以结果是,当他们访问站点时,会从缓存中加载 jQuery,这样可以减少加载时间。...jQuery使用步骤 jquery-2.0以上版本不再支持IE 6/7/8) 并不是最新的版本就最好的,而是根据项目需求所适合的版本!

1.2K10

Github 移除 JQuery 的过程

在这篇文章中,我们将解释一点我们最初是如何开始依赖jQuery的,我们是如何意识到不再需要jQuery的,并指出我们没有用另一个库或框架替换它,而是能够使用标准的浏览器api实现所需的一。...增量解耦 即使有了最终目标,我们知道仅仅分配所有资源是不可行的,我们必须重写jQuery到vanilla JS的所有内容。...大量与rails行为接口的旧代码,我们的Ruby on rails适配器采用“不引人注目”的JS方式,将AJAX生命周期处理程序附加到某些表单: 我们不必一次将所有这些调用站点重写为新方法,而是选择触发假...我们维护了一个jQuery的定制版本,当我们发现不再使用jQuery的某个模块时,我们会将其定制版本中删除并发布一个更精简的版本。...mathiasbynens/String.prototype.endsWith mathiasbynens/String.prototype.startsWith medikoo/es6-symbol

2.1K10

如何在CentOS 7上安装和配置mod_deflate

如果手头没有这样的文件,可以下载JQuery,它是一个流行的JavaScript库并将其上传到站点。...将示例测试文件上传到站点后,使用wget将其下载。您可以本地计算机或CVM执行此测试。...28 12:20 jquery-1.11.3.js 然后,您可以使用以下ls命令将结果与站点上的原始文件进行比较: ls -lah /var/www/html/jquery-1.11.3.js -rw-r...--r-- 1 apache apache 278K Apr 28 12:20 /var/www/html/jquery-1.11.3.js 结论 正如本文和JQuery库的实际示例中看到的那样,Mod_deflate...要继续优化站点,请阅读有关Apache内容缓存的信息,这是启用mod_deflate后的下一个步骤。 想要了解更多关于Linux的开源信息教程,请前往腾讯云+社区学习更多知识。

1.2K00

如何在Ubuntu 14.04上安装和配置mod_deflate

如果手头没有这样的文件,可以下载JQuery,它是一个流行的JavaScript库并将其上传到站点。...将示例测试文件上传到站点后,使用wget将其下载。您可以本地计算机或CVM执行此测试。...28 12:20 jquery-1.11.3.js 然后,您可以使用以下ls命令将结果与站点上的原始文件进行比较: ls -lah /var/www/html/jquery-1.11.3.js -rw-r...--r-- 1 apache apache 278K Apr 28 12:20 /var/www/html/jquery-1.11.3.js 结论 正如本文和JQuery库的实际示例中看到的那样,Mod_deflate...要继续优化站点,请阅读有关Apache内容缓存的信息,这是启用mod_deflate后的下一个步骤。 想要了解更多关于Linux的开源信息教程,请前往腾讯云+社区学习更多知识。

1.2K00

十三、jQuery过时的今天,你还会使用它吗

早几年学习前端,大家都非常热衷于研究jQuery源码。 我至今还记得当初jQuery源码中学到一星半点应用技巧的时候常会有一种发自内心的惊叹,“原来JavaScript居然可以这样用!”...这篇文章的主要目的,是面向对象的角度,跟大家分享jquery对象是如何封装的。算是对大家进一步学习jQuery源码的一个抛砖引玉。...在代码中可以看到,jQuery自身对于原型的处理使用了一些巧妙的方式,比如jQuery.fn = jQuery.prototypejQuery.fn.init.prototype = jQuery.fn...jQuery.fn = jQuery.prototype = { init: {} } 之后又将init的原型,指向了jQuery.prototype。...所以建议大家暂时不要阅读下去,自己动手尝试将拖拽扩展成为jQuery的一个实例方法,这就是一个jQuery插件了。 具体也没有什么可多说的了,大家看了代码就可以明白一

1.4K20

10个基于web的JavaScript最优秀的应用程序库和框架

例如,有时jQuery在多个浏览器上的工作方式并不完全相同。JQuery首先关注这些问题,您可以在站点上找到有关浏览器支持的信息。 最后,与其他库不同,jQuery并不是一个完整的解决方案。...需要另一个产品,如jQuery UI(参见下一个条目)来构建一个完整的应用程序。重要的是要认识到,在使用jQuery时,站点将更加模块化,并且依赖于更多的库(虽然这并不一定是坏事)。...3. jQuery UI jQuery UI只是jQuery的众多插件之一,但它是最常看到的,这也是我们在这里包含它的原因。...例如,虽然jQuery UI缺乏时间选择器,但您可以trentrichardson.com/examples/timepicker等地方获得执行该任务的附加程序。...BIDEO.JS提供了一种显示全屏背景视频的方法,例如,如果正在为旅行社构建一个站点,这将非常有用。

2.1K20

【前端面试分享】-2019“银十”面试题记录

(部分人(也就是我)jquery开始写页面,再到用vue,往往会不重视或者已经忘记原生怎么写的了) 示例: document.querySelector("h2, h3").style.backgroundColor...每个对象都有一个__proto__,可成为隐式原型,指向创建该对象的函数的prototype(这句话不理解,请先背下来) Function.prototype....Webpack的“一皆模块”以及“按需加载”两大特性使得它更好地服务于工程化。...浏览器发请求,访问缓存,无缓存结果,发起HTTP请求,返回结果和缓存,存放缓存 缓存类型有:cookie、LocalStorage、sessionStorage 进一步: CDN 缓存 客户端直接站点获取数据...CDN解决的正是如何将数据快速可靠地站点传递到客户端,通过CDN对数据的分发,用户可以从一个距离较近的服务器获取数据,而不是源站点,从而达到快速访问、且能减少源站点负载压力的目的。

8210
领券